Save and Activate the Scenario

After configuring OpenAI ChatGPT, Google AppSheet, and any additional nodes, don’t forget to save the scenario and click "Deploy." Activating the scenario ensures it will run automatically whenever the trigger node receives input or a condition is met. By default, all newly created scenarios are deactivated.

Test the Scenario

Run the scenario by clicking “Run once” and triggering an event to check if the OpenAI ChatGPT and Google AppSheet integration works as expected. Depending on your setup, data should flow between OpenAI ChatGPT and Google AppSheet (or vice versa). Easily troubleshoot the scenario by reviewing the execution history to identify and fix any issues.

Most powerful ways to connect OpenAI ChatGPT and Google AppSheet

Google AppSheet + OpenAI ChatGPT + Slack: When a new record is added to Google AppSheet, send the record data to OpenAI ChatGPT for analysis. Then, send a summary of the analysis to a Slack channel.

Google AppSheet + OpenAI ChatGPT + Twilio: When a record is updated in Google AppSheet, use OpenAI ChatGPT to generate a personalized SMS appointment reminder based on the record data, and send it via Twilio.

What types of tasks can I perform by integrating OpenAI ChatGPT with Google AppSheet?

Integrating OpenAI ChatGPT with Google AppSheet allows you to perform various tasks, including:

  • Generate personalized email drafts based on AppSheet data.
  • Classify and categorize data within AppSheet using ChatGPT's AI.
  • Create summaries of customer feedback stored in Google AppSheet.
  • Automatically translate AppSheet data into multiple languages.
  • Populate AppSheet fields with content generated by ChatGPT.

Are there any limitations to the OpenAI ChatGPT and Google AppSheet integration on Latenode?

While the integration is powerful, there are certain limitations to be aware of:

  • Large data transfers between apps may impact workflow speed.
  • ChatGPT's response quality depends on the prompt's clarity.
  • AppSheet API rate limits can affect high-volume workflows.
